PT6314
Dot Character VFD Controller/Driver IC
DESCRIPTION
PT6314 is a VFD Controller/Driver IC utilizing CMOS
technology providing 80 segment outputs and 24 grid
outputs. It supports dot matrix displays of up to 16
columns x 2 lines, 20 columns x 2 lines or 24 columns
x 2 lines. PT6314 also features a character generator
ROM which stores 248 x 5 x 8 dos characters. Pin
assignments and application circuits are optimized for
easy PCB layout and cost saving advantages.
FEATURES
•
CMOS technology
•
Provides up to 80 x 8 display RAM
•
Capable of driving segment for cursor displays (48
units)
•
Built-in oscillation circuit
•
Parallel data input/output (switchable 4 or 8 bits) or
serial data input/output
•
Alphanumeric and symbolic display via the built-in
ROM (5 x 8 dots): 248 characters
•
Eight user-defined 5 x 8 dot character CGRAM
•
Display contents capability:
- 16 columns x 2(1) rows + 32(16) cursors
- 20 columns x 2(1) rows + 40(20) cursors
- 24 columns x 2(1) rows + 48(24) cursors
•
